Nearly three decades after the 1996 drive-by shooting that claimed the life of Tupac Shakur in Las Vegas, the legal system is moving forward with a trial against a suspect. The individual, described as a former rival of the rapper, faces charges related to the killing, which has remained a subject of intense public interest and speculation for years.

While the BBC reports that the suspect is a former rival, the specific details regarding the evidence or the suspect's identity were not elaborated upon in the provided source material. The case represents a rare instance of a cold case involving a high-profile celebrity reaching the trial phase after such an extensive period. The proceedings are expected to revisit the circumstances surrounding the night of the shooting, which occurred as Shakur was leaving a boxing match in Las Vegas. The trial's commencement follows years of investigation and a renewed focus by law enforcement on the case in recent times.
